| Fine Surface Temperature Sensors | |
| The ST-55/56 PFA/ceramic coated thermocouples were designed for use on for small surface areas. These sensors are able to measure many points in a small surface area or, by using an adhesive type ST-55, the sensor can stick to an exact spot for measurement. It is a K thermocouple type capable of measuring temperature up to 500 °C ( 932 °F ). Accuracy is ± 0.5 % ±1 °C. |

| Resin Pressure Sensor CZ-200P | |||||||||||
|
|||||||||||
RKC's resin pressure measuring system is suitable for monitoring and control of resin pressure for extruders. The combination of resin pressure sensor (CZ-200P), the resin pressure indicator (PG500), the output converter (PCT-300) and digital controllers for strain gauge input (HA430/930) contributes to the improvement of productivity and quality of products. The CZ-200P has new features such as built-in thermocouple while retaining high reliability of CZ-100P. The features of CZ200P includes: a wide selection of screw type, UNF, PF and M14/16 type screws, Low pressure type (0 to 0.5MPa, 0 to 1MPa), built-in thermocouple. A push-rod method is used in CZ-200P. There is no risk of contamination in case of accident, so CZ-200P suits food processing application. | Flexible Stem Type Resin Pressure Sensor CZ-GP100 |

RKC's resin pressure measuring system is suitable for monitoring and control of resin pressure for extruders. The CZ-GP100 resin pressure sensor enables the measurement point where instrumentation was impossible in conventional sensor (CZ-100P, CZ-200P). Since the sensing part is installed separately from a strain gauge (main unit), pressure measurement with a minimum temperature effect can be achieved. We can offer melt pressure sensors with 2-wire type 4 to 20mA input as well as sensors with 4-wire type 0 to 10V and 0 to 5V with an built-in amplifier. The CZ-GP100 contributes to upgrading of molding product by digital indicator with sensor power supply (AE530), combination of digital controllers for strain gauge input (HA430/930). |

| Back-pressure Level Meter LE100 | |
![]() |
The LE100 is a back-pressure level meter specifically designed for the measurement of liquid chemical levels with high accuracy and repeatability. While in operation, it automatically compensates for changes to specific gravity while providing reports of the bath's current status.

| Back-pressure Level Switch LT1 | |
| Liquid level alarm point setting and sensing are possible with one tube. Perfect for upper limit/lower limit level sensing of liquids. It is a simple and compact level switch with built-in semiconductor back-pressure sensor and orifice. High reliability Semiconductor back-pressure sensor used at the sensing section. No mechanical moving parts to wear out means higher reliability. No need to adjust Simply set the length of the tube to an arbitrary length and preparations are complete. The end of the tube becomes the sensing point. An orifice is built into the unit for supplying 20±1kPa gas. Once the gas is supplied,it will automatically become the purge flow. When the liquid level reaches the end of the tube an alarm will be displayed. |
